How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Neosho Rapids?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Neosho Rapids Studio Apartments | $849 | $558 | $2,340 |
| Neosho Rapids 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,050 | $425 | $3,155 |
| Neosho Rapids 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,050 | $410 | $5,318 |
| Neosho Rapids 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,321 | $575 | $1,985 |
| Neosho Rapids 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,447 | $1,375 | $1,505 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Neosho Rapids
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Neosho Rapids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Neosho Rapids ranges from $425 to $3,155 with an average monthly rent of $1,050.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Neosho Rapids c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Neosho Rapids range from $410 to $5,318.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,050.
How expensive are Neosho Rapids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 20 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Neosho Rapids on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$575 to $1,985 - averaging $1,321 for the location.
